Registered Representative Criteria To function as a registered agent, certain requirements must be met to ensure compliance with local regulations. Every state has its specific guidelines, but generally, a registered agent must be a resident of the state where the LLC or corporation is established. This implies the agent must have a physical address in that state and cannot rely on a P.O. Box. The registered agent should be accessible during normal business hours to receive legal paperwork and formal correspondence on behalf of the business. Moreover, the registered agent must be a minimum of 18 years old and capable of handling sensitive legal documents. If a business decides to use a registered agent service, it should ensure that the chosen registered agent provider meets all state requirements and can efficiently handle service of process delivery. It's important to verify that the registered agent company has a trustworthy history of offering registered agent services to avoid compliance issues that could arise from missed notifications or legal documents. Finally, businesses need to keep accurate records of their registered agent information as requirements can change. Cost of Registered Agent Solutions While considering the fees of registered agent services, it's crucial to recognize that fees can fluctuate significantly based on the company and the level of support offered. In general, you can expect to pay ranging from $50 up to five hundred dollars per year for reliable registered agent solutions. Most affordable registered agents will land on the more affordable end of this range, while premium services that include extra features, such as regulatory notifications and business mail handling, may demand greater fees. A number of registered agent companies provide package deals, including yearly compliance filings and legal support, which can deliver better worth for businesses looking to streamline their operations. However, businesses should carefully consider what is included in each service, as certain providers may advertise low prices but exclude essential services in their plans. It’s essential to take into account the overall cost of engaging a qualified registered agent, including potential renewal fees and any further fees for services like document management. Compliance and Legal Obligations Hiring a registered agent is not just a matter of convenience; it is crucial to meeting various regulatory and lawful obligations for LLCs and corporations. A registered agent acts as the official point of contact for service of process and legal documents, guaranteeing that businesses receive important notifications such as lawsuits or tax documents in a prompt manner. Compliance with state regulations requires an entity to maintain a registered agent with a physical address in the state of incorporation, making this service essential for upholding good standing. Moreover, registered agents play a critical role in the annual compliance obligations for businesses. They often assist with handling compliance reminders and handling annual filings, ensuring that corporations and LLCs stay current with state regulations. Failure to meet these requirements can lead to penalties, including the risk of losing good standing or facing administrative dissolution. This makes the role of a professional registered agent crucial for the longevity and legal health of a business.
